Horizon Zero Dawn: Complete Edition is a 2017 Shooter, Adventure, Role-playing (RPG) game rated 8.9/10 from 128.4k ratings, with a main story of about 40h, available on PC (Microsoft Windows), PlayStation 4.

Read full review ↗Post-apocalyptic games rarely stray from the formula of making the Earth some barren dust bowl. By doing something a little different, Horizon Zero Dawn affords itself the opportunity to craft a truly unique tale and with it a complex and strong female lead. If you haven't already played it on PS4 and enjoy well-crafted stories, you owe yourself the opportunity of playing your way through the game and its expansion.
